The WORKPRO 42 PCS Mini Socket Ratchet merits a close look for users who need a compact, durable toolkit for light to medium tasks. It measures 4.75″ long, uses a 1/4″ drive, and features a 72-tooth ratchet with a 5° swing arc, chrome vanadium construction, and a molded case. What’s Included and Value for Money
While compact enough to fit in a glovebox, the WORKPRO 42 PCS set delivers a surprisingly complete kit for light- to medium-duty tasks, combining a 4-3/4″ 72-tooth stubby ratchet, a 1/4″ quick-release bit holder with aluminum locking sleeve, ten 1/4″ drive sockets (4–13 mm), and 30 CR‑V bits, all in a clear-top storage case.
